We're having a birthday brunch for my son's 2nd bday on Halloween this year and the theme is Mickey Mouse/Disney. What are some Disney themed foods that we can serve for brunch? Thanks!

How about making macaroni and cheese with Mickey Mouse shaped pasta from the grocery store? You could cut sandwiches, cookies, and rice krispy treats in the shape of Mickey heads. I would try dipping the rice krispy treats in chocolate, just like at DL or WDW. I found these great Mickey Mouse shaped sprinkles at my local Walmart. You can put those on cupcakes or a cake.

Are you planning any activities? You could find a Mickey Mouse pinata, play pin the tail on Mickey. And if you're doing goody bags there are so many cute things you could find that are inexpensive.

A couple of weeks ago I bought Disney branded Mickey Mouse Chicken nuggets and Mickey Mouse chicken patties (they were bigger then a hamburger bun size) at Target. The patties and nuggets were MM head shaped (so the ears were visible). I've seen Disney themed ravioli too but that was a long time ago and I don't remember where. Just an fyi- of my 2 local Target's only one carries the chicken. So you may want to call and check around first.

Also do you have a Mickey head cookie cutter? You could make cookies or rice krispie treats with it (you could even dip the ears in chocolate maybe add some sprinkles?)

Right now for $1.99 at Walgreens in the Halloween section, they have a Mickey Mouse plastic cookie cutter (smaller then the one you can find in the parks) that comes with orange and black gel frosting. I picked one of these up but we haven't used it yet, so I can't say how it is.

Get some of the plastic reusable straws and put 3 marshmallows on the end and dip them in chocolate and decorate (like the ones you can buy at Goofy's at DTD).
